At E.S.C.A.P.E., every student is assured a role in the cast ensemble and has a shot to audition for a lead role. Children learn about being a part of an ensemble where everyone is equally important. Parents are also given the opportunity to train and perform with their kids and often help behind the scene with costumes, sets and more.
E.S.C.A.P.E. gives students the opportunity to develop skills in singing, dancing, and acting, while stimulating intelligence, increasing self-esteem, discipline, creativity, and teamwork in a positive, supportive, and most importantly, fun environment. Each production is unique and entertaining. The cast members work hard to present a top-notch performance.
